LB Top instructions recommend spraying the top with a good sealer. I got mine at a West Marine Store. I sprayed a little extra at the seams. Only got caught in a Florida down pour once since & didnt notice seam leaks. Coleman camping supplier still offers a Bees Wax Stick for tent seams ... maybe that will help??
